Free Shipping Over $150

Shop

Home » Shop
Shop

(Showing 445 – 456 products of 562 products)

Show:
1 2 36 37 38 39 40 46 47
Scroll To Top
Close
Close

Shopping Cart

Close

Shopping cart is empty!

Continue Shopping